数控编程指令含义什么

数控编程指令含义什么

数控编程指令是程序员告知数控机床如何执行作业的代码,包括运动控制、速度设定、工具选择和模态控制等方面。 数控编程中,运动控制指令对加工过程特别关键,因为它们决定了机床刀具的移动路径和方向。假设以直线插补指令“G01”为例,该指令指示机床以预设的切削速率沿直线轴向移动。使用该指令时,程序员必须指定刀具的终点位置和移动速度。通过精确的运动控制,数控机床能够按照设计要求加工出高精度的零件。

一、数控编程基础

数控编程需要对机床性能有深刻的了解。基本上,编程语言和具体的指令代码构成了编程的核心。了解不同的G代码和M代码及其功能,对实现精确加工至关重要。

二、G代码和M代码

G代码通常用于控制机床的运动,包括直线插补、圆弧插补和其他路径控制。而M代码用于控制机床的辅助功能,如改变工具、冷却液的开关以及其他特殊操作。

三、工具和速度设定

在数控编程中,工具选择和速度设定同样重要。编程时必须根据加工材料和想要的表面质量选择合适的刀具和切削速度。

四、模态控制和程序结构

程序结构和模态控制对于程序的组织和运行也是至关重要的。通过模态控制,一些功能可以在程序中被设置一次,并在整个程序中持续有效。

五、数控机床操作和安全

操作数控机床时,安全始终是首要考虑。编程人员必须细心规划每个操作步骤,避免机床冲突和工件损坏。

六、数控编程实践案例

编程实践是验证编程指令含义的直接途径。通过实际案例分析,编程人员可以深化对数控机床工作原理的理解。

在3000字左右的篇幅中,详细探讨这些方面的知识,以确保对数控编程指令含义有一个清晰全面的认识。

相关问答FAQs:

1. 数控编程指令是什么?

数控编程指令是一种特定的指令系统,用于控制数控机床进行加工操作。它是通过编写代码来描述加工过程,包括刀具路径、切削参数和工件尺寸等。这些指令会被数控系统解析和执行,从而实现精确的加工控制。

2. 数控编程指令有哪些常见的含义?

数控编程指令有很多常见的含义,这里介绍一些常用的指令:

  • G指令:表示几何指令,用于控制刀具的运动轨迹。比如G00表示快速定位、G01表示直线插补、G02表示圆弧插补等。通过这些指令可以实现切削轨迹的控制。

  • M指令:表示杂项功能指令,用于控制机床的特殊功能。比如M03表示主轴正转、M05表示主轴停止、M08表示冷却液开等。通过这些指令可以实现机床的辅助功能控制。

  • T指令:表示刀具指令,用于选择和切换刀具。通过T指令可以选择不同的刀具,并在加工过程中进行切换。例如T01表示选择第一个刀具,T02表示选择第二个刀具等。

3. 如何编写数控编程指令?

编写数控编程指令需要遵循一定的规范和语法。通常使用G代码和M代码来描述不同的控制动作,同时可以使用其他辅助指令来补充描述。以下是编写数控编程指令的一般步骤:

  1. 理解加工要求:了解工件的形状、尺寸和加工工艺要求,确定所需的刀具和切削参数。

  2. 绘制刀具路径:使用CAD软件或手工绘图等方法,确定刀具的运动路径,包括直线、圆弧、螺旋等。

  3. 编写数控代码:根据刀具路径,使用G代码和M代码编写数控程序。确保指令的顺序正确,刀具的运动和切削参数在适当的位置和时间设置。

  4. 调试和修改:在数控机床上进行调试,观察刀具运动和加工效果。根据实际情况调整代码,使其达到预期的加工效果。

通过以上步骤,可以编写出符合加工要求的数控编程指令,实现高效、精确的加工过程。编写数控编程指令需要一定的经验和技巧,掌握了基本的编程知识后,可以通过实践不断提高编程水平。

文章标题:数控编程指令含义什么,发布者:worktile,转载请注明出处:https://worktile.com/kb/p/2017307

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
worktile的头像worktile
上一篇 2024年5月9日
下一篇 2024年5月9日

相关推荐

  • 工程项目管理系统的作用有哪些

    工程项目管理系统的作用主要表现在五个方面:提高项目管理效率、实现项目可视化、优化资源分配、降低项目风险、提升项目交付质量。其中,提高项目管理效率是最直接的作用。通过采用科学的工程项目管理系统,可以大幅度减少手动管理的工作量,减少错误的发生,从而提高工作效率。例如,PingCode和Worktile等…

    2024年8月5日
    000
  • 安全监督管理局项目有哪些

    在安全监督管理局项目中,主要包括以下几个方面:1、安全政策的制定和实施;2、安全监督和评估;3、安全培训和教育;4、事故的预防和应对措施;5、安全文化的建设和推广;6、安全风险的管理和控制。其中,安全政策的制定和实施是安全监督管理局项目的基础,它是为了确保企业的工作环境符合安全标准,保障员工的人身安…

    2024年8月5日
    000
  • 管理类主题培训有哪些项目

    管理类主题培训有许多项目,包括项目管理、领导力培训、团队建设、决策制定、人力资源管理、财务管理、市场营销管理、运营管理和策略管理等。这些项目的目标是提升管理人员的专业知识和技能,以更好地执行其职责和任务。以项目管理为例,这是一个非常重要的管理类培训项目,因为项目管理对于任何组织的成功都至关重要。项目…

    2024年8月5日
    000
  • 项目冬季管理制度内容有哪些

    项目冬季管理制度的内容包括:1、冬季作业计划的制定和执行;2、冬季施工技术措施的采取;3、冬季施工安全防护措施的实施;4、冬季施工质量控制;5、冬季施工材料的采购和保管;6、冬季施工设备的维护和保养;7、冬季施工期间的环保措施;8、冬季施工人员的管理和培训。首先,我们来详细看看冬季作业计划的制定和执…

    2024年8月5日
    000
  • 项目管理信息化建设内容有哪些

    在当今的信息化时代,项目管理信息化建设已经成为企业提高工作效率,优化管理流程的重要手段。项目管理信息化建设的主要内容包括:1、项目管理软件应用;2、项目管理信息系统建设;3、项目管理数据分析;4、项目管理云服务。其中,项目管理软件应用是项目管理信息化建设的基础,通过使用专业的项目管理软件,可以极大地…

    2024年8月5日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部